    A while ago there was a thread about what inspires you. I keep thinking about that and the stuff people put up, furniture, trains etc. This morning I got off on a tangent in another thread about people getting inspired by cars that are a bit different and thought I'd share this bit of trim on a total non hot rod car. This car is a Zagoto 750MM Panoramica.

    Now, before you get all worked up, ignore the whole car except the strip of chrome going down the side with the Buick like ports that end in half frenched in side marker lights. Wouldn't that look great on a early 50's custom?

    Made me wonder what else other people out there have seen on some weird car, boat or airplane that might fit right in on a hot rod or custom. What have you seen?
